The movie slowly builds to a woman wishing that her dead son would return from the dead after an automobile accident.
I assume that everyone reading this knows how the story goes and most versions never show too much. However, this is a let down as you never see the son, but you know he's at the door of the home before he is wished back to the grave.
This runs just over an hour which is good, but it might have been even better at 30 minutes. The cast is good in their respective roles and the direction is well handled.
I can recommend this only to those who have never seen the tale told in other movies.
